Do peacocks have habits

Peacocks have a reputation for being somewhat protective and aggressive. They are sometimes used as "watchdogs" in many places.

What is the collective noun for peacocks?

Peacocks have multiple collective nouns; a muster of peacocks, a pride of peacocks, and an ostentation of peacocks.

Are only female peacocks called peacocks or are male peacocks till called peacocks?

Only male peacocks are actually called "peacock". The female of the species is called a peahen.
